What does the degree of a polynomial tell you about the graph?
It tells you the number of turning points (at most) and the end behavior.
How does the leading coefficient affect the graph of a polynomial?
It determines the direction the graph opens at the ends (up/down)
What is the "end behavior" of a polynomial?
The behavior of the graph as x→±∞x→±∞, determined by the degree and leading coefficient.
What is the multiplicity of a zero?
The number of times a zero is repeated; it’s the exponent on its factor.
What happens if a zero has even multiplicity?
The graph touches the x-axis but does not cross it.
What happens if a zero has odd multiplicity?
The graph crosses the x-axis at that point.
What does it mean if (x−a)k(x−a)k is a factor of a polynomial?
X=a is a root with multiplicity k
What does the Intermediate Value Theorem say about polynomial graphs?
If f(a)f(a) and f(b)f(b) have opposite signs, then there is at least one root between aa and bb.
What is a rational function?
A function that is the ratio of two polynomials: f(x)=N(x)/d(x)
What values are excluded from the domain of a rational function?
Any values that make the denominator zero.
How do you find vertical asymptotes of a rational function?
Set the simplified denominator equal to 0.
How do you find horizontal asymptotes?
Compare degrees of the numerator and denominator:
If degree top < bottom → y=0y=0
If degrees equal → ratio of leading coefficients
If degree top > bottom → no horizontal asymptote (look for slant)
How do you find the x-intercept of a rational function?
Set the numerator equal to 0 and solve.
How do you find the y-intercept of a rational function?
Evaluate f(0)f(0) if 0 is in the domain.
What are the steps to graph a rational function?
Determine the domain
Identify vertical and horizontal asymptotes
Find x- and y-intercepts
Plot key points and asymptotes
Sketch curves based on sign and shape
